ASIC applies to wind up 12 companies linked to accountant

ASIC has applied to the Supreme Court of New South Wales to wind up 12 companies associated with accountant Christopher Malcolm Edwards. The action follows concerns about the companies' management, unclear application of investor funds, significant liabilities, and failure to lodge audited financial statements.

Victory Global v. Fresh Bourbon - Appeal Affirmed

The Sixth Circuit Court of Appeals affirmed a lower court's decision in Victory Global, LLC v. Fresh Bourbon, LLC. The appellate court found no deception in the case, which involved a dispute over which company was the first African American-owned entity to distill bourbon.

Pearson v. MDOC - Reversal of Qualified Immunity Denial

The Sixth Circuit Court of Appeals reversed a district court's denial of qualified immunity for Michigan Department of Corrections officials in the case of Machelle Pearson et al. v. MDOC. The appellate court found that prison officials may violate the Eighth Amendment if contractors tasked with medical care and disease prevention perform incompetently.
